What you’ll be doing (and why you’ll enjoy it)

In this multifaceted role, you’ll manage cash operations and accounting across a pan-African cultural programme. You’ll organise payments, track advances, monitor liquidity, and ensure accurate financial documentation. Working across project locations, you’ll validate invoices, maintain creditor data, handle online payments in Euro and local currencies, and coordinate with banks. You’ll also support monthly/year-end closings, audits, travel reimbursements, and help digitise and streamline internal processes.
